Ballroom Blitz was opened in March 1994, by its Principal, Miss Debbie Mitchell, an Imperial Society of Teachers of Dancing (ISTD) qualified teacher. Debbie has been dancing since the age of three, turning professional in 1989, and has since continued to expand her own dancing knowledge and experience, becoming the youngest member of the Disco/Freestyle/Rock’n’Roll Faculty of the ISTD in 1999. She is also a Member of the International Dance Teachers Association (IDTA).
Debbie is qualified to Fellowship level with the ISTD & IDTA, with qualifications in Ballroom, Latin American, Old Time, Disco/Freestyle, Rock’n’Roll and Country & Western. In 2005 Debbie became one of the first people in the country to gain the new Government approved Certificate in Dance Education in all of the afore mentioned Dance styles. In addition Debbie has extensive academic and administrative experience, being a qualified Administrative Manager, and possessing both a Bachelor of Arts degree (gained through the Open University) and a Masters degree in Education and Training (gained through the University of Huddersfield). She also has a considerable amount of teaching experience gained through her work with the Local Authority Adult Education Service and Supply Teaching in local Secondary Schools.
For her Masters degree Debbie undertook an extensive amount of research into the role of Dance in Education and has worked closely with the Examination Boards to develop new government approved dance qualification.
Since September 2006, Joanne Robinson has also been teaching on a regular basis at Ballroom Blitz. Joanne has trained with Debbie since the age of 10 and currently holds Associate status with the ISTD. In addition Joanne has a BA(Hons) degree in Law from the University of Nottingham.
Since September 2007, Avyi Michael has been teaching a range of Theatre classes at the Ballroom Blitz Studio, including Ballet, Tap, Street Dance, Hip Hop, Cheerleading and Keep Fit. |
